In the 1870s and 80s a trail drive’s drovers were likely better armed than a platoon of US Cavalry. In 1910 while the Army issued ‘03s, a civilian could own a Remington Model 8 semi auto rifle. ( see Warren Oates’ weapon in Ride the High Country, or Pierce Brosnan’s in AMC’s The Son.)

Add to that the Congressional power to “grant Letters of Marque and Reprisal, and make Rules concerning Captures on Land and Water;”: essentially government permission to make war on foreign countries and take their stuff. You aren’t going to do that with a single shot musket, so the founders must have expected individuals to own cannons - the 18th century’s weapon of mass destruction. I want my own WMD.
